Security announcement

Mar 17, 2006 Please read this brief but important security announcement from the Security Department.

Recently, a number of online commerce related sites have been attacked by fraudsters trying to divulge account-specific information by claiming that personal information needs to be modified. We would just like to reassure EVERYONE that we would never contact you in this fashion.

Firstly, your account information is protected and we would never need to acquire additional information other than the information demanded when you registered your account for real money.

Secondly, we would never contact you in matters concerning your account without addressing you personally.

Thirdly, your account would never be access-limited or shut down based on lack of information. Cash-outs can be delayed (if we need further information or clearance) but the access to your account is not restricted by the information which you have provided us. We do routinely examine accounts for suspect activities, but always correspond with players during those investigations.

If you should receive a request to change/modify or add any sort of personal information in an e-mail, a PM or in the chat that appears to be from us, be very suspicious. Follow these guidelines!

1. Never divulge your nickname or password to third parties.
2. Always make sure that links that claim to direct you to PokerRoom.com pages actually does so.
3. Never log-in to PokerRoom.com without checking that the address displayed in your browser's address window ALWAYS starts with: http://www.pokerroom.com/
(addresses such as http://pokerroom.bonus.com are NEVER authorized by PokerRoom.com)

You can always contact Customer Support if you feel uncertain about actions required in e-mails and PMs that appear to be sent by us.
